$91,000 a Year Is How Much an Hour?

Full-time = 40 hours × 52 weeks = 2,080 paid hours. Tax year 2026, single filer, standard deduction.

Quick answer

According to payandtaxes.com's computations, $91,000 a year is $43.75 an hour before taxes. After federal tax, FICA and state tax the median US take-home is $69,419 (76.3% kept) — so you effectively earn $33.37/hour.

Questions about $91,000 a year
How much is $91,000 a year per hour?

$91,000 a year is $43.75 per hour before taxes: $91,000 ÷ 2,080 paid hours (40 hours × 52 weeks). That's $1,750 a week, $3,500 biweekly and $7,583 a month. In other words, $91,000 a year hourly is $43.75.

How much is $91,000 a year per hour after taxes?

After federal tax, FICA and state tax, a $91,000 salary leaves $69,419 in the median US state (76.3% kept) — an effective $33.37 per hour. By state the range is $31.59 (Oregon) to $35.02 (Alaska).

How much is $91,000 a year biweekly?

$91,000 a year is $3,500 per biweekly paycheck before taxes (26 pay periods); after taxes about $2,670 in the median state.

Is $91,000 a year a good salary?

The US median wage is $50,980 a year (BLS, all occupations), so $91,000 is above the national median — about 1.8× the median.
